On Thu, Feb 22, 2007 at 12:09:04AM -0800, Jeremy Fitzhardinge wrote:
> Arjan van de Ven wrote:
> > Do we know how many gcc bugs this has? (regparm used to have many)
> > other than that.. sounds like a win...
> >
>
> The documentation suggests that its the preferred mode of operation, and
> that its the default on platforms where gcc is the primary compiler. So
> the fact that it isn't for Linux suggests either an oversight or that it
> is actually broken...
>
> Do we have much assembler which cares about the struct return calling
> convention? If not, it should be a fairly easy test.

I didn't think we had any that returned structures.

-Andi
